Is ‘Cashless’ the Road Ahead towards Digital India?

This case-study will provide you a sneak-peek to the journey of the creation of the first “cashless” panchayat in Odisha.

Presently, India is undergoing a Digital Revolution. As the Government of India, under its “Digital India” campaign, continues to promote accessibility and usage of digital modes of payments across India, MicroSave partnered with National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) to transform Karangamal Panchayat (Odisha) into “less-cash” Panchayat. This initiative is a part of the ambitious “Financial Literacy” project of NPCI, which aims to digitally enable panchayats across the country, and encourage active and sustaining village level participation.
